1.5. Interior design apps
In interior design, most apps mainly focus on augmented
reality (AR) to help visualize furniture in a physical
space. For instance, Pranav et al. developed an app that
11
used AR to overlay virtual objects onto the real world,
allowing users to see how the object would look in the
physical world. Similarly, Dsouza et al. developed an
12
AR application for visualizing interior decor to improve
decision-making. Sandu and Scarlat developed an AR
13
app that scanned the room and allowed the removal of
existing objects and the placement of virtual objects to
help both clients and interior designers communicate
their designs.
